I recently tried to avail of Ben’s services and sent him the retainer to help look for a QX60/ VW Atlas/ XC90 in NC. Although, in the end we could not work out a deal, here is the feedback:

  1. Prompt initial communication: Ben was quite responsive on the phone and via text messages. He clearly explained his services, the costs involved and how to pay the retainer.
  2. Provides services for North Carolina residents: Ben is perhaps the only legitimate lease broker who services NC residents. Anyone who has tried to negotiate with a car dealership in NC knows how difficult it can be to get anything close to a good lease deal and often how important getting a broker to help is. I had reached out to other brokers on LH but all focus on either NY/NJ/CT or FL or CA markets.
  3. Demonstrates expertise and professional behavior: I was getting confused with a dealer’s deal sheet and the LH calculator but Ben quickly saw through the numbers and showed how my VPP was not factored in. He also pointed out that Infiniti MSDs were not getting calculated accurately with the LH calculator. He also set expectations on what a good number would look like. Also, since I finally negotiated a deal on my own, Ben promptly refunded my retainer even though I never asked for it. He even objectively evaluated the deal for me and gave me important feedback on it as well.

I hope to engage Ben next year when one of my leases get over. I recommend his services to folks who might need help with a lease.

This is a simple review of my experience with Ben:

  • We worked together for over three months as he pinpointed the vehicles with the best value in the St. Louis market. He helped us narrow down our search from numerous 3 row SUV’s to the QX60 and explained to my wife and I why there was value in that vehicle.
  • During that time he was available whenever we needed him to check in with an update.
  • We made two decisions in this process limited his ability to find us a vehicle and each time he worked with us to understand what we were asking of him.
  • He willingly explained the details of the numbers to me and my wife as we worked with him and answered any and all questions we threw at him.
  • We put our lease quest on hold because of some job concerns. I felt I owed him his fee because he had done all the work on our behalf and he refused.
  • We plan on reaching back out to him when we do go back to market again, this was a great experience.

I’m very happy to recommend Ben to anyone.
